AI Summary

  • Criminalizes transporting waste matter, rocks, concrete, asphalt, dirt, or construction debris with intent to illegally dump it on public or private property, roads, or parks

  • Creates escalating penalties: infractions for first three violations, misdemeanor with up to 6 months jail and $3,000-$5,000 fine for fourth or subsequent offenses

  • Establishes felony-level punishment for dumping commercial quantities exceeding 50 cubic yards, with up to 3 years in state prison and mandatory $50,000 fine; quantities over 25 cubic yards carry up to 1 year jail and $25,000 mandatory fine

  • Prohibits private property owners from dumping materials on their own land if it requires an unobtained permit or creates public health, safety, nuisance, or fire hazards

  • Requires convicted property owners to remove or pay for removal of illegally dumped materials when permits were required but not obtained
